Summary:
The Crofton Community Schools district in Nebraska is home to two standout schools: Crofton Elementary School and Crofton High School. Both schools are performing exceptionally well, with the high school being a particular standout in the state.
Crofton High School is ranked 4th out of 146 Nebraska high schools for the 2024-2025 school year, with a 5-star rating from SchoolDigger. The school boasts an impressive 87.9% four-year graduation rate and its students significantly outperform the state average on ACT tests, with 72.22% proficient or better in English Language Arts and Mathematics, and 77.78% in Science. In comparison, Crofton Elementary School is also performing well, ranked 77th out of 274 Nebraska elementary schools for the 2024-2025 school year with a 4-star rating.
The data reveals that Crofton High School spends more per student ($23,619) compared to Crofton Elementary School ($16,776), and has a lower student-teacher ratio (9.6 vs. 16.3). These factors may contribute to the high school's exceptional performance. However, the elementary school also has consistently high proficiency rates in NSCAS/English Language Arts and Mathematics, exceeding the state averages by a significant margin.
